Output eec3476abfc6c25e59820130ab2edbe50e4059a52565c3d6745df00a338c7718:3

value
2385000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dca6949910caaf55b167a0cf1bee55a5495044ca OP_EQUAL
address
3Moi8xcswY5HTdFYNd7zHmE1v4iuTYLqzT
transaction
eec3476abfc6c25e59820130ab2edbe50e4059a52565c3d6745df00a338c7718
spent
true